Guitar Rig 2Native Instruments’ Guitar Rig is being touted as one of the best sounding amp simulators on the market. Read this audioMIDI.com Review. The jury is still out as far as I am concerned. It seems a little pricey. It would be great in the studio, but useless live unless a computer is part of your gig rig. Which I pointed out in an earlier post, a PC/Mac or portable equivalent will soon be on the list of live gigging equipment.
